Hi Janusz, On Sun, Sep 2, 2018 at 2:01 PM Janusz Krzysztofik [off-list ref] wrote:
Most users of get/set array functions iterate consecutive bits of data, usually a single integer, while processing array of results obtained from, or building an array of values to be passed to those functions. Save time wasted on those iterations by changing the functions' API to accept bitmaps. All current users are updated as well. More benefits from the change are expected as soon as planned support for accepting/passing those bitmaps directly from/to respective GPIO chip callbacks if applicable is implemented. --- a/drivers/auxdisplay/hd44780.c +++ b/drivers/auxdisplay/hd44780.c@@ -62,17 +62,12 @@ static void hd44780_strobe_gpio(struct hd44780 *hd) /* write to an LCD panel register in 8 bit GPIO mode */ static void hd44780_write_gpio8(struct hd44780 *hd, u8 val, unsigned int rs) { - int values[10]; /* for DATA[0-7], RS, RW */ - unsigned int i, n; - - for (i = 0; i < 8; i++) - values[PIN_DATA0 + i] = !!(val & BIT(i)); - values[PIN_CTRL_RS] = rs; - n = 9; - if (hd->pins[PIN_CTRL_RW]) { - values[PIN_CTRL_RW] = 0; - n++; - } + DECLARE_BITMAP(values, 10); /* for DATA[0-7], RS, RW */ + unsigned int n; + + *values = val;
Given DECLARE_BITMAP() creates an array, the above line looks a bit funny now.
IMHO, either you use
unsigned long values;
values = val;
__assign_bit(8, &values, rs);
or
DECLARE_BITMAP(values, 10);
values[0] = val;
__assign_bit(8, values, rs);
